首页 >web前端 >css教程 >如何使用 CSS 和 JavaScript 选择最后一个可见的 Div?

如何使用 CSS 和 JavaScript 选择最后一个可见的 Div?

Linda Hamilton
Linda Hamilton原创
2024-11-30 11:29:13810浏览

How Can I Select the Last Visible Div Using CSS and JavaScript?

使用 CSS 选择最后一个可见的 div

在 CSS 中,本身不可能单独使用选择器来定位特定的可见元素。在这种情况下,一种称为 :visible 的技术是不够的,因为它包含所有可见元素,而不区分最后一个可见元素或其他元素。

要克服此限制并选择最后一个可见 div,必须考虑替代方案方法,例如操作样式和利用 JavaScript 或 jQuery。

JavaScript 和 jQuery方法

利用 JavaScript 或 jQuery,可以按如下方式实现此选择:

  • 使用 :visible 选择器来定位可见 div。
  • 使用last() 方法获取最后一个可见的div.
var last_visible_element = $('div:visible:last');

如果可见 div 拥有特定的类或 ID,请相应地优化选择器:

var last_visible_element = $('#some-wrapper div:visible:last');

以上是如何使用 CSS 和 JavaScript 选择最后一个可见的 Div?的详细内容。更多信息请关注PHP中文网其他相关文章!

声明:
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n